SEL_DT-Baustein
Kurz-Information
Name |
|
---|---|
→POE-Typ | →Funktion |
Kategorie | IEC-Baustein, Select |
Konform zur →IEC-Norm | keine Einschränkungen |
Grafische Schnittstelle | |
Verfügbar ab |
|
Funktionalität
Der Baustein trifft eine binäre Auswahl – analog zum SEL-Baustein. Im Unterschied dazu erlaubt SEL_DT
nur die Beschaltung mit DT
(für IN0
und IN1
).
Eingänge, Ergebniswert
Bezeichner | →Datentyp | Beschreibung | |
---|---|---|---|
Eingänge: | G | BOOL | Selektor |
IN0 |
| 1. Wert | |
IN1 |
| 2. Wert | |
Ergebniswert: | – |
|
Der Eingang EN
und der Ausgang ENO
sind für den →Aufruf des Bausteins verfügbar. Siehe "Ausführungssteuerung: EN, ENO" für Informationen zum Eingang EN
und zum Ausgang ENO
.
Beispiel für Verwendung im ST-Editor
PROGRAM Test VAR result1 : DATE_AND_TIME; result2 : DATE_AND_TIME; END_VAR result1 := SEL_DT(G := FALSE, IN0 := DT#2014-10-01-05:00:00.000_000_000, IN1 := DT#2014-10-02-08:00:00.000_000_000); (* The variable 'result1' evaluates to 'DT#2014-10-01-05:00:00.000_000_000'. *) result2 := SEL_DT(G := TRUE, IN0 := DT#2014-10-01-05:00:00.000_000_000, IN1 := DT#2014-10-02-08:00:00.000_000_000); (* The variable 'result2' evaluates to 'DT#2014-10-02-08:00:00.000_000_000'. *) END_PROGRAM
Bei der Erstellung Ihrer Anwendung im ST-Editor erstellen Sie den Aufruf eines Bausteins, indem Sie den laut Syntax erforderlichen Text eintippen oder die Inhaltshilfe verwenden.